Overview (continued) Precautions and Use Á Your QuikDial is designed to hang vertically from a tap Á Do not use in place of irrigation solenoids Á Use with caution on short run drip systems, these can keep valves open when they need to close.

Setup (continued) Setup Process ® Here is a quick overview to see how all these settings combine into an automated watering schedule for your garden Z O N E Start Time 07:00 Run Time 10min Mo Tu We Th Fr Sa Su Set Day ZONE I will start at 7:00 am, for a duration of 10 minutes, on Mondays and Tuesdays.

Setup (continued) Conflicting Starts Á If more than one START ® Use the 4 available has been set with the STARTS to spread out your same START TIME and watering needs—avoiding SET DAYS, the timer will conflicting STARTS ignore the duplication. Only the first start will be run in these cases Removal of All Zones from a Start...

Maintenance Cleaning ® Check and clean your filter washer at least twice a year ® Debris can be removed with a soft toothbrush and suitable cleaner where needed (white vinegar/CLR) ® Damaged filters/washers should be replaced ® In hard water areas, further cleaning may be required after periods of no use—as minerals will set in the body of the timer 1.
